Manchester Special Events
Manchester International Short Film Festival, late Feb-early Mar (website: www.kinofilm.org.uk)
Manchester Irish Festival, Mar, celebrates all things Irish in Manchester (website: www.manchesteririshfestival.co.uk)
Manchester International Festival, Jun-Jul, biennial festival celebrating the city, its popular culture, music and the arts (website: www.manchesterinternationalfestival.com)
Manchester Jazz Festival, Jul, wide-ranging international jazz festival (website: www.manchesterjazz.com)
Manchester International Caribbean Carnival, Aug, includes a procession made up of steel bands, floats with DJs and colourful dance troupes, as well as stalls selling traditional Caribbean food, drink and handicrafts, Alexandra Park in Moss Side (website: www.manchestercarnival.com)
Manchester Pride, Aug Bank Holiday weekend, carnival parade as well as live music and comedy acts on the main stage, Gay Village (website: www.manchesterpride.com)
Dpercussion Festival, Aug, renowned popular music festival in the Castlefield area by the canal (website: www.dpercussion.com)
Manchester Comedy Festival, Nov, 11-day event that puts on a packed programme of comedy including big names acts as well as new talent (website: www.manchestercomedyfestival.com)
Manchester European Christmas Markets, Nov-Dec, daily European markets take over Albert Square, St Ann's Square and Exchange Street selling a variety of unusual Christmas gifts and glühwein (hot mulled wine)
